What Is the Cost of Living Near Phoenix?

Understanding the cost of living near Phoenix is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at GRC Holdings LLC.
Phoenix's Cost of Living Index is approximately 103.7 (3.7% more expensive than US average; 0.5% more than AZ average). Housing costs are the primary driver for being above US average, along with transportation. When planning your budget based on a salary from GRC Holdings LLC,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,300 - $1,900+ A significant portion of GRC Holdings LLC sal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$170 - $280 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$64 (Valley Metro Monthly P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$400 - $600 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$350 - $700+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$380 - $700+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,664 - $4,244+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
